ORIGINAL: larryfulkerson

This can't be a CVE can it? I'm not even sure the Allies HAVE any CVE's this early in the war. Maybe one in Indian waters.
Remember, your Glen pilots are not that skilled or exp'd yet. They'll mistake ship types a lot. Likely an AVD or something like that. Same with your FP's around the HI ... you'll get contacts of TF's of 9 ships and its really only one sub.

ORIGINAL: jeffk3510
I currently have my PBEM against Hartwig and Bill with Harvey and Mike... and I am playing a Guadalcanal VS Jap AI at present...I was just thinking about trying Japan..
I tried that Guadacanal scenario and wasn't impressed with the level of fuel and supplies available for the Jap player. Plus there's the lack of any repair shipyard to repair Jap ships. Plus there's a series of long stretches where nothing seems to be happening. It turned out to be rather boring for my taste. On the other hand in the grand campaign game there seems to always be something happening somewhere.......at least so far. I'm up to Dec 31, 1941 in one of my PBEM games. Paying HI for Jap pilots on the first of the month is going to take a bite out of my HI pool and I'm not looking forward to that very much.
